Urban Care Philosophy

City trees face heat, wind tunnels, compacted soils, and foot traffic; we adapt pruning, irrigation advice, and root protection accordingly.

We watch for building reflections that scorch leaves, salt that stresses roots, and planters that need breathable soil.

Our crews choreograph movements in small spaces: chipper placement, brush lanes, and equipment redundancy.

Bigfoot is an unincorporated community and census-designated place (CDP) in Frio County, Texas, United States. The population was 450 at the 2010 census, up from 304 at the 2000 census.
